Embodiment 1

[0030] A method for preparing stable and continuous polytetrafluoroethylene fibers, the preparation process including screening of polytetrafluoroethylene micropowder, mixing of extrusion aids and powder, aging, high-pressure extrusion, heat treatment and cooling, super-stretching ,Specific steps are as follows:

[0031] ① Screening of PTFE powder

[0032] Under the condition that the temperature is 19°C, the polytetrafluoroethylene powder ( PTFE 640) for sieving to filter out large agglomerated particles.

[0033] ② Mixing of extrusion aids and powder

[0034] Take the sieved polytetrafluoroethylene powder (the part under the sieve), and add 15% Isopar-M. Place the mixture in an airtight container and mix to prevent volatilization of extrusion aids.

[0035] ③ ripening

[0036] The mixed mass was allowed to stand at room temperature for 28 hours.

[0037] ④High pressure extrusion

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for stably and continuously preparing polytetrafluoroethylene fibers, which is capable of realizing stable and continuous industrial production by the aid of high-pressure screw for extruding filament. The method technically includes the steps of screening polytetrafluoroethylene powder, extruding auxiliaries to be mixed with the powder, performing high-pressure extrusion, performing heat treatment and cooling and performing high-temperature hyperploid drawing. The method has the advantages that by the aid of a high-pressure screw instead of a traditional plunger type extruder, a preform does not need to be pressed, and the method is simple in operation, easy in implementation and capable of realizing stable and continuous industrial production. Since the method is easy in continuous production, a completely sealed material transporting system can be used, the extruded auxiliaries can be recovered conveniently, and energy saving and environmental protection are realized. Under the high-pressure condition, flowability of the P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) is improved obviously, more resin raw materials with high molecular weight can be chosen, and accordingly, the performance of the acquired fibers can be improved greatly.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of new chemical materials and relates to a method for preparing stable and continuous polytetrafluoroethylene fibers, in particular to a method for preparing stable and continuous polytetrafluoroethylene fibers using a high-pressure screw extruder.
